He&nbsp;recently visited Readings in Hispanic Literatures, a required course in the <a href=\"https:\/\/www.clarku.edu\/academics\/undergraduate\/programs\/majors-minors\/spanish\/\">Spanish<\/a> major. Associate Professor&nbsp;<a href=\"https:\/\/www2.clarku.edu\/faculty\/facultybio.cfm?id=454\">B&eacute;len Atienza<\/a>&nbsp;arranged for the visit as the class has been studying, translating, and discussing Matos&rsquo; poems. During&nbsp;a bilingual reading of his work, Matos explained how his poetry grew from issues dear to his own heart and identity.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_8670\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-8670\" style=\"width: 420px\" class=\"wp-caption alignright\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-8670 size-medium-large\" src=\"https:\/\/www.clarku.edu\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/37\/2019-Spanish-English-poetry-reading-5-420x243-2.jpg\" alt=\"Professor Belen Atianza \" width=\"420\" height=\"243\"><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-8670\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Spanish Professor B&eacute;len Atienza speaks to her students about Juan Matos&rsquo; poetry.<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>In his youth, Matos explained, the&nbsp;Dominican Republic was a country struggling with its identity. He painted a picture of class conflict between the elites and ordinary citizens like himself. The country has a complex history of slavery, foreign control, and exploitation, he said, and he believes it&rsquo;s important for all citizens, whether in the country or abroad, to remember that. &ldquo;Without access to real history and education,&rdquo; he said, &ldquo;people begin to hate each other.&rdquo;<\/p>\n<p>Growing up with dark skin in the Dominican Republic, Matos said, required him and those like him to develop self-deprecation to hide their deep shame and sense of inferiority. His bilingual poetry touches on these issues. In &ldquo;Yours Is the Face of My Mirror,&rdquo; Matos speaks out to demand justice for his own people. It is a &ldquo;declaration of blackness,&rdquo; he said, in which he uses his power to shift the focus from the conqueror to the oppressed.<\/p>\n<p>Dominican poetry is set apart by its &ldquo;basic characteristics of musicality and movement,&rdquo; Matos told the students. A teacher in the Dominican Republic before leaving that country, he now teaches poetry&rsquo;s rhythms to Advanced Placement Spanish Literature and Culture students at Worcester&rsquo;s <a href=\"https:\/\/worcesterschools.org\/school\/north-high-school\/\">North High School<\/a>.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_8671\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-8671\" style=\"width: 420px\" class=\"wp-caption alignleft\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"wp-image-8671 size-medium-large\" src=\"https:\/\/www.clarku.edu\/news\/wp-content\/uploads\/sites\/37\/2019-Spanish-English-poetry-reading-18-420x246-2.jpg\" alt=\"A student in Readings in Hispanic Literatures reads poetry by Juan Matos\" width=\"420\" height=\"246\"><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-8671\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Students read poetry as part of Juan Matos&rsquo; visit to Clark.<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>During Matos&rsquo; visit, students in the class read some of his poems aloud in both Spanish and English. Anabel Riggio &rsquo;22 was particularly touched by his work. &ldquo;It was clear that he is not only a powerful poet, but also a strong voice for those who have been marginalized throughout history,&rdquo; she said. &ldquo;I was truly moved by his passion to rewrite history&rsquo;s whitewashed narrative and to educate his readers on the injustices to indigenous people that still exist in our modern world.&rdquo;<\/p>\n<p>One of the best-known poets of the Dominican community,&nbsp;Matos&rsquo; works have been featured in numerous anthologies and literature reviews. His most recent collection of poetry, &ldquo;<a href=\"https:\/\/www.amazon.com\/Man-who-left-hombre-que\/dp\/0989719383\">The Man who left\/ El hombre que se fue<\/a>&rdquo; was released last year. It it, he analyzes the cultural heritage of his country, good and bad. He denounces the racism, classism, and machismo that he and others have experienced.<\/p>\n<p>This event was sponsored by the <a href=\"https:\/\/www2.clarku.edu\/departments\/foreign\/\">Language,
